MSE PRO 46mm x 62mm Dry Pouch Cell without electrolyte, 2.0 Ah  (Cathode: NCM811, Anode: Silicon-Carbon)

Introduction

These are electrolyte-free dry pouch cells with stable material properties. They can be directly filled with electrolyte for cell performance testing.

Specifications

Battery Model + Electrodes 4662 2Ah (NCM811 / Si-carbon)
Content of Active Substances (%) Cathode: 95.5% / Anode: 94%
Double-Sided Density (mg/cm²) Cathode: 32 ± 0.2 / Anode: 15 ± 0.2
Compacted Density (g/cm³) Cathode: 3.4 ± 0.1 / Anode: 1.4 ± 0.1
Recommended Test Voltage Range (V) 2.8 – 4.25
Recommended Electrolyte Special electrolyte for silicon-carbon systems
Recommended electrolyte infusion volume (g/Ah) 3.5
Reference Internal Resistance after injection /mΩ ≤ 15


Operation procedure for battery testing

1. Battery Electrolyte Injection
Refer to the dosage reference table; administration should be performed in a glove box.

2. Battery Aging
Aging temperature: 45°C; duration ≥15 hours; aging completed in an oven.

3. Battery Formation

  1.  battery test cabinet:
  • Lithium battery: 25°C, rest for 5 min → charge at 0.02C for 5 h → charge at 0.1C for 3 h; one cycle.
  1. Horizontal Thermal Pressing Formation Machine:
  • 45°C, pressure 3.5 kg/cm²
  • Charge at 0.02C for 5 h → charge at 0.1C for 3 h
  • One cycle completed

4. Battery Aging (Secondary)
Aging temperature: 45°C; duration ≥24 hours.

5. Battery Capacity Division
Set the corresponding material cutoff voltage and cycle twice with a current level of 0.1C or 0.2C.

6. Battery Testing
Set the magnification or repeat the process step to test the battery.
